Transaction d699cd9953f87e56e07ee516e4f577a48189e9bc3eef5bb8abaa20739963c86a
1 Input
1 Output
-
d699cd9953f87e56e07ee516e4f577a48189e9bc3eef5bb8abaa20739963c86a:0
- value
- 568420
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ba8b5ded4bcece24547825568a65bf4ed7a71379 OP_EQUAL
- address
- 3JhNZc7x73q1wqjj5ARdDPQytWjoHF3de8